SMS-Engrossed Woman Nearly Gets Creamed By A Train
A rather stark health warning to all you mobile phone fanatics : Beware being thrown into things. A woman in Osaka, Japan was nearly run over by a train when she bumped into another passenger whilst engrossed in sending a text message. A heroic station worker dove in to save her, and luckily for both the train driver managed to jam on his breaks and stop a good 20 meters from them.
No word as yet on the content of the text message, or whether the phone survived the drop.
